Transaction 64bab7365a7554351642f36aa454611f77627877d3d80c884f22e0b4a30a8212
1 Input
1 Output
-
64bab7365a7554351642f36aa454611f77627877d3d80c884f22e0b4a30a8212:0
- value
- 2885290
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 21740886f38c277e5e6068ea5f585c4bf75a88bd OP_EQUALVERIFY OP_CHECKSIG
- address
- 143tJU2qxEe2KehCUEouftQ1XYr8VmDcB1